Searched refs:hook (Results 1 – 5 of 5) sorted by relevance
/hal_espressif-latest/components/esp_hw_support/port/ |
D | regdma_link.c | 385 static void * regdma_link_recursive_impl(void *link, int entry, int depth, void (*hook)(void *, int… in regdma_link_recursive_impl() 390 regdma_link_recursive_impl(regdma_link_get_next(link, entry), entry, depth+1, hook); in regdma_link_recursive_impl() 391 if (hook) { in regdma_link_recursive_impl() 392 (*hook)(link, entry, depth); in regdma_link_recursive_impl() 398 void * regdma_link_recursive(void *link, int entry, void (*hook)(void *, int, int)) in regdma_link_recursive() 400 return regdma_link_recursive_impl(link, entry, 0, hook); in regdma_link_recursive() 448 static void regdma_link_iterator(void *link, int entry, void (*hook)(void *, int, int)) in regdma_link_iterator() 454 if (hook) { in regdma_link_iterator() 455 (*hook)(link, entry, iter++); in regdma_link_iterator()
|
/hal_espressif-latest/components/heap/ |
D | heap_caps.c | 19 #define CALL_HOOK(hook, ...) { \ argument 20 if (hook != NULL) { \ 21 hook(__VA_ARGS__); \ 25 #define CALL_HOOK(hook, ...) {} argument
|
/hal_espressif-latest/components/esp_hw_support/include/esp_private/ |
D | esp_regdma.h | 550 void *regdma_link_recursive(void *link, int entry, void (*hook)(void *, int, int));
|
/hal_espressif-latest/components/esp_rom/esp32c3/ld/ |
D | esp32c3.rom.bt_funcs.ld | 814 /* bluetooth hook funcs */
|
/hal_espressif-latest/components/esp_rom/esp32s3/ld/ |
D | esp32s3.rom.bt_funcs.ld | 840 /* bluetooth hook funcs */
|